to dilute
01
ředit, zředit
to make a solution or mixture weaker or less concentrated by adding more liquid
Transitive: to dilute a solution or mixture
Example
To make it more palatable, you can dilute the juice with water.
The chef is diluting the sauce to achieve the desired consistency.
She diluted the essential oil with a carrier oil for a milder scent.
